Ziv has been deep in the iGaming trenches for over 20 years, long before most people could spell "geolocation compliance." With a background in marketing and business development at some of the biggest names in gambling tech, Ziv knows the industry from the inside out. Since joining Covers, he's turned his sharp eye (and sharper keyboard) toward everything happening in the fast-moving world of online gambling. Whether it's new state launches, the latest twists in regulation, or what the big operators and game providers are cooking up next, Ziv breaks it all down with clarity, context, and just the right amount of snark. He covers the business side of betting, from affiliate trends and revenue reports to the tech powering your favorite slots. His motto in writing is “let’s make it make sense without putting you to sleep.”

Meta Moves to Restrict Gambling Ads on Facebook and Instagram

Jul 9, 2025 • 1:33 PM ET

Advertisers must now identify their role in advertising and provide more advanced paperwork, including gambling licenses.

Jesse Lonis Agrees to $1 Million Bet on Himself to Win WSOP Main Event with Fellow Poker Player

Jul 8, 2025 • 4:38 PM ET

Poker player Jesse Lonis agreed to bet $2,000 with fellow player Mikita Badziakouski that Lonis will win the World Series of Poker Main Event. Badziakouski offered +50,000 odds, so if Lonis does prevail, he’ll collect $1 million from the wager.

GOP Big Beautiful Bill Raises Gamblers’ Concerns

Jul 7, 2025 • 3:45 PM ET

A sweeping tax and spending measure President Donald Trump signed into law on July 4 limits how much bettors are allowed to deduct of gambling-related losses and expenses. They're now capped at 90% of gross winnings.

WSOP Rules No Winner in Millionaire Maker After Controversy

Jul 4, 2025 • 8:02 AM ET

The WSOP has voided the outcome of its $1,500 Millionaire Maker event after an investigation into collusion between the final two players, sparked by suspicions of chip dumping and a $1M bonus promotion from ClubWPT Gold.

Pennsylvania Lottery to Increase Player Payouts Under New Bill

Jul 3, 2025 • 5:47 PM ET

The Keystone State's House and Senate just passed a measure reducing the required profit margin on traditional lottery games. This lets the PA Lottery increase player payouts and offer customers more high-prize games.

Bally’s Sells Global Interactive Arm to Intralot for $3.17 Billion

Jul 2, 2025 • 12:47 PM ET

Intralot is set to acquire Bally’s international interactive business, formerly Gamesys, for $3.17 billion in a deal aimed at expanding its reach across Europe and Asia while Bally’s reallocates capital for U.S. growth.
